Portrait mode videos playback as landscape 90 deg counter clockwise

Server Version#: 4.100.1
Player Version#: Roku: 7.1.1.8323-1967c5acb-Plex, Windows 10 Firefox, Plex for Android client

I can’t figure this one out. I have videos recorded from three different Google Pixel phones. The videos shot in landscape mode are fine but those shot in portrait mode are playing back rotated 90 degrees counterclockwise.

One thing about cell phone videos is that if you start recording in one mode and turn the phone while still recording, it won’t playback correctly. I had two videos like that and I imported them into a video editor to rotate them correctly. They are portrait mode now and look fine on Plex. So, comparing those two videos to all the others, here’s what I found using VLC’s codec information:

Correct portrait mode video:
Stream 1
Codec: H264 - MPEG-4 AVC (part 10) (avc1)
Language: English
Type: Video
Video resolution: 1920x1080
Buffer dimensions: 1920x1088
Frame rate: 29.952548
Decoded format:
Orientation: Left bottom
Color primaries: ITU-R BT.709
Color transfer function: ITU-R BT.709
Color space: ITU-R BT.709 Range
Chroma location: Left

Stream 0
Codec: MPEG AAC Audio (mp4a)
Language: English
Type: Audio
Channels: Stereo
Sample rate: 48000 Hz
Bits per sample: 32

Incorrect portrait mode videos:
Stream 0
Codec: H264 - MPEG-4 AVC (part 10) (avc1)
Language: English
Type: Video
Video resolution: 1920x1080
Buffer dimensions: 1920x1088
Frame rate: 29.970090
Decoded format:
Orientation: Top left
Color primaries: ITU-R BT.709
Color transfer function: ITU-R BT.709
Color space: ITU-R BT.709 Range

Stream 1
Codec: MPEG AAC Audio (mp4a)
Language: English
Type: Audio
Channels: Stereo
Sample rate: 48000 Hz
Bits per sample: 32

Two things jumped out at me. The frame rate is slightly different. But what might be at the bottom of this is that the correct video’s orientation is “Left bottom” and the incorrect video’s orientation is “Top left”.

What I think is happening is that when you playback a video that has its orientation as “Top left”, Plex rotates it so that “Top left” becomes “Left bottom”.
